Radio personality Athena Matsikas and Clear Channel Radio have reached a settlement in a lawsuit Matsikas filed against the station after she was fired May 25. “The litigation ended to the satisfaction of all parties,” says Matsikas, who was eight months pregnant when she was fired. The agreement prevents her and the station from providing any details of the settlement.

Virgin Media launched the BBC iPlayer on its cable television platform yesterday, upping the ante in its ongoing rivalry with BSkyB in the pay TV market.

Samsung Electronics announced today P960, the world`s first slider type Digital Video Broadcast - Handheld (DVB-H) mobile TV phone P960.

Time Warner Cable’s first-quarter earnings, announced today, fell less than analysts expected. The No. 2 U.S. cable television service maintained its subscriber base amid increased competition from satellite and fiber-optic TV providers by bundling its cable, Internet and telephone services.

Time Warner Inc. said Wednesday it plans to spin off the rest of its cable TV business, answering investor pleas to further simplify the media conglomerate’s sprawling corporate structure.

SES ASTRA, an SES company (Paris:SESG)(LuxX:SESG), today announced the launch of a new High Definition (HD) bouquet on ASTRA targeting the Dutch and Belgian markets. As of this month, Dutch satellite TV provider, CanalDigitaal, and Belgian sister company, TV Vlaanderen, broadcast their new HDTV package via the ASTRA satellites at the 23.5 degrees East orbital position. Pay-TV giant BSkyB said it suffered a net loss during the third quarter of its financial year, hit by writedowns linked to its stake in broadcaster ITV.
